General Description

The Crane Operator must operate the crane safely, efficiently and take verbal and hand signals from the crew. The operator is responsible for their machine, including maintenance and Daily/Monthly inspections. The operator is also responsible for the rigging care and daily inspection.

Essential Functions And Responsibilities
  • Operate the crane with skill, control, and precision
  • Be knowledgeable in the safe operations of the crane
  • Conduct daily visual inspection of this equipment to ensure it is in good working condition
  • Understand rigging procedures and be knowledgeable in rigging equipment capacities
  • Climbing up and down from this equipment and from form surfaces
  • Be knowledgeable in Assembly and Disassembly of the crane
  • Perform maintenance on the machine and keep the machine in good working order
  • Acts in professional manner that demonstrates the individual has good character and can be trusted by all employees
  • Understand and follow the manufacturer’s operator’s manual for the machine he is operating
Education, Skills, And Abilities Required
  • High School Diploma or GED
  • NCCCO Certified Operator
  • OSHA 10
  • Must have interpersonal communication skills to interact with co-workers, supervisors and managers
  • 2 Years of rigging experience
  • Climb up and down the crane
  • Ability to fix and diagnose mechanical problems
  • Desire to set the pace of the job by working efficiently
  • Must understand crane Load charts
  • Conduct daily and monthly crane and rigging inspections
Physical Requirements / Ada Essential Functions
  • Physically able to lift up to 75 lbs, occasionally
  • Physically able to push, pull, lift, bend, climb, kneel, twist, squat, crawl and use hands/forearms repetitively and frequently
  • Ability to move around for up to 12 hours per day
  • Ability to work from ladders, scaffolding, swing stages and man lifts at various heights
WORKING CONDITIONS
  • Moderate to high risk of exposure to unusual elements
  • Moderate to high risk of safety precautions
  • Moderate to high exposure to production environment
  • Wet, hot, humid, and wintry conditions (weather related)
  • Ability to work outside year-round
